About Guowei Liu
Guowei Liu is a scholar working on Management Information Systems, Strategy and Management, Marketing, Management Science and Operations Research and Economics and Econometrics, having authored 17 papers that have together received 670 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Supply Chain and Inventory Management (10 papers), Sustainable Supply Chain Management (8 papers), Consumer Market Behavior and Pricing (6 papers), Innovation Diffusion and Forecasting (4 papers), Digital Platforms and Economics (2 papers), Auction Theory and Applications (2 papers), Environmental Sustainability in Business (2 papers) and Big Data Technologies and Applications (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Management Information Systems (475 citations), Strategy and Management (454 citations), Marketing (251 citations), Management Science and Operations Research (126 citations) and Business and International Management (12 citations). Guowei Liu has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Netherlands. Frequent co-authors include Jianxiong Zhang, Wansheng Tang, Suresh Sethi, Rui Dai, Guowei Zhu, Hui Cao, Shichen Zhang, Yang Liu, Yunfei Shao and Debing Ni. Their work appears in journals such as Omega, Annals of Operations Research, Sustainability, IEEE Transactions on Systems Man and Cybernetics Systems and International Journal of Production Research.
